Retreat to Skardu Valley by Air
Fly in, settle down, let the valley set the pace. This five-day retreat replaces two long road days with one short, staggeringly beautiful flight — Islamabad to Skardu past Nanga Parbat, widely considered among the most scenic scheduled flights in the world. On the ground: Shigar's fort and the white dunes at Katpana, upper Kachura lake (the postcard one), an excursion onto the Deosai plateau in season, and Satpara lake above the town. Nights at K2 Hotel by GreenPak. Mountain flights are weather-dependent; your planner builds the contingency in and talks it through honestly before you book. The gentlest way to reach Baltistan, and the fastest.
